Abstract

The ASM compilation [1995Vil] of data on this system is based on the following studies. [1955Dom] determined the phase equilibria in the Ti-TiAl-Mn2Ti region between 1200 and 700 °C and presented six isothermal sections at 1200, 1100, 1000, 900, 800, and 750 °C, and six vertical sections at 60, 70, 80, and 90 wt.% Ti and at 5 and 10 wt.%, Mn respectively. [1977Cha] found that Mn2Ti dissolves as much as 30 at.% Al at a constant Ti content. [1989Mab] determined an isothermal section for Al-rich alloys at 1000 °C. This section shows an L1 2 -type cubic compound at the composition Ti 25 Mn 9 Al 66 and an Mn 23 Th 6 -type cubic phase at TiMnAl 2 . Recently, Butler and coworkers [1997But, 1998But, 1999But] presented new experimental data on alloys containing up to 30 at.% Mn, and computed a number of isothermal sections and a liquidus projection for this system.
